Does ChatGPT Cost Money?

ChatGPT is available in both free and paid versions, depending on how much access and which features you need. Here’s a breakdown of the pricing model as of August 2025.


🆓 1. Free Plan

  • Cost: $0
  • Access:
    • Uses GPT-4o mini (a faster, lighter model).
    • Standard web and app access.
    • Limited advanced features (e.g., fewer credits for tools like file uploads or browsing).
  • Best for: Casual users, students, or anyone who just wants to try ChatGPT.

(Source: OpenAI Pricing)


💲 2. ChatGPT Plus

  • Cost: $20/month (billed monthly).
  • Access:
    • Full access to GPT-4o (smarter, more capable than the free tier).
    • Priority access during peak times.
    • Faster response speed.
  • Best for: Frequent users who want better performance and reliability.

(Source: OpenAI Help)


👥 3. ChatGPT Team

  • Cost: $30/user/month (monthly) or $25/user/month (annual).
  • Access:
    • All Plus features.
    • Collaboration tools for teams.
    • Shared workspaces and admin controls.
  • Best for: Small teams, startups, and businesses that want to use ChatGPT together.

(Source: OpenAI Help)


🏢 4. ChatGPT Enterprise

  • Cost: Custom pricing (varies by company size and needs).
  • Access:
    • Unlimited use of GPT-4o.
    • Advanced security & compliance.
    • Admin dashboards and analytics.
    • Flexible credits for advanced features (e.g., Deep Research, GPT-5 Thinking, Image Gen, Advanced Voice) (source: OpenAI Help).
  • Best for: Large organizations needing scalability, security, and advanced AI features.

🆕 5. ChatGPT Go (Low-Cost Plan)

  • Cost: Lower than Plus (exact pricing varies, rolling out gradually).
  • Access:
    • Expanded access to popular features at a lower cost.
    • Designed as a budget-friendly option for individuals.
  • Best for: Users who want more than free but don’t need the full Plus plan.

(Source: OpenAI Help)


✅ Bottom Line

  • Free users → Get GPT-4o mini with basic features.
  • Plus users ($20/mo) → Unlock GPT-4o full power with faster, priority access.
  • Team ($25–30/user/mo) → Adds collaboration features.
  • Enterprise (custom) → Unlocks unlimited usage, advanced features, and security.
  • Go (budget plan) → A cheaper middle ground rolling out in 2025.

So yes — ChatGPT can be free, but the best experience requires a paid plan depending on your needs.

Pricing and Subscription Plans

ChatGPT has several pricing options. There is a free version that allows basic access. ChatGPT Plus carries a monthly fee for priority access and faster response times. For businesses and heavy users, there is a pay-as-you-go option that uses tokens to measure usage.

PlanFeaturesCost
FreeBasic access and features$0
ChatGPT PlusPriority access, faster responses$20/month
Pay-as-you-goToken-based usage, suited for businessesVaries

Access Options for Users and Businesses

Users can access ChatGPT via web or mobile. For businesses, the ChatGPT API provides more integrations for data analysis and customized chatbots. Enterprise solutions are also available, and they include dedicated support and more flexible access options on demand.
